Virt Iter Legio is a 6HP stereo oscillator with a distinct and versatile sound.
Its three oscillator algorithms – Bass, SawX, and Harm – will be familiar to users of our free and of the Arturia Microfreak both of which have the same oscillator modes.
Virt Iter Legio features independent left and right phase-modulation inputs, opening up opportunities for unique, gnarly sound design that takes over the stereo field, as well as a sync input for ripping hard-sync tones. It also features a vintage-inspired chorus: whether you want to create beautiful pads or hard-hitting bass, Virt Iter Legio’s massive sonic range will fit into any patch.
Virt Iter Legio is also an oscillator and DSP platform: users can change the firmware on any Legio module, 100% free, to any other firmware in the Legio series. FEATURES
Size and power:
- 6 HP
- 12v: 140ma
- -12v: 22ma
- 5v: 0ma
